#1fcfd7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1fcfd7 is composed of 12.2% red, 81.2%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.6% cyan, 3.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 182.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 48.2%. #1fcfd7 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#009faf.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1fcfd7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1fcfd7 has RGB values of R:31, G:207,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 2084823.

Hex triplet 1fcfd7 #1fcfd7
RGB Decimal 31, 207, 215 rgb(31,207,215)
RGB Percent 12.2, 81.2, 84.3 rgb(12.2%,81.2%,84.3%)
CMYK 86, 4, 0, 16
HSL 182.6°, 74.8, 48.2 hsl(182.6,74.8%,48.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 182.6°, 85.6, 84.3
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 75.958, -37.514, -15.734
XYZ 35.14, 49.82, 72.05
xyY 0.224, 0.317, 49.82
CIE-LCH 75.958, 40.68, 202.754
CIE-LUV 75.958, -56.365, -19.082
Hunter-Lab 70.583, -34.654, -11.114
Binary 00011111, 11001111, 11010111

Shades and Tints of #1fcfd7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010909 is the darkest color, while #f7f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fcfd7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#748182 is the less saturated color, while #03e9f3 is the most saturated one.
